Middle English

Etymology

From Old English behofian.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/biˈhoːv(ə)n/

Verb

behoven (third-person singular simple present behoveth, present participle behovende, behovynge, first-/third-person singular past indicative and past participle behoved)

  1. to be necessary or requisite
  2. to be compelled or required (to do something)
